What Book Will Be Adapted in the Upcoming Season?

Months before the airing of Season 3 of Reacher in February 2025, the widely acclaimed series was granted a fourth season extension owing to its immense popularity and streaming success in its earlier seasons. With a whopping 29 books at Lee Child’s disposal, there’s no end in sight for the next thrilling escapade that the self-styled vagabond is about to encounter. As of now, neither the storyline nor specific plot details have been revealed for this upcoming season, and there seems to be no discernible pattern in the books that the action-crime sensation has selected to adapt.

The first season of this show was inspired by the initial book in the series, “The Killing Floor”. The second season drew from the 11th book, “Bad Luck and Trouble”, and the most recent adaptation came from the seventh book, “Persuader”. This suggests that there’s no particular sequence for translating these books into television. The author has expressed his wish to see his 2017 novel, “The Midnight Line”, serve as the basis for season four. He shared this with Business Insider.

Among all the books I’ve written, ‘The Midnight Line,’ which delves into the opioid crisis, is the one I hold dearest. It offers a deeply empathetic perspective from the addict’s viewpoint. I can’t say for certain how it would fare on television, but I’d certainly be intrigued to see its adaptation.

In the series, Maria Sten, known for her role as the intelligent P.I. and trusted ally of Reacher, Frances Neagley, is considering another story: “Without Fail”. This novel revolves around the duo joining forces with the Secret Service to thwart an assassination attempt on the newly elected Vice President of the United States. Sten expressed her preference for this storyline, stating, “My favorite book, though they might never make it, is ‘Without Fail’. I’d really like Neagley to reappear in the Reacher series to tackle that one.

Ultimately, Alan Ritchson, the main star, shared with Men’s Journal that his preferred book from the thrilling series is “Die Trying.” This story depicts Reacher as he is falsely accused of a brutal murder and subsequently pursued and captured by a dangerous militia of extremists. In the interview, Ritchson expressed his eagerness to see this particular installment brought to life on screen.

I’m really hoping for it to come true, and there’s been plenty of debate on whether we should or shouldn’t do it. Time will tell. I’ll figure out a solution either way.

Which Cast Members Will Be Reprising Their Roles?

Reacher consistently showcases a diverse and prestigious ensemble of Hollywood stars each season, with Alan Ritchson and Maria Sten being the sole characters who have appeared in every episode to date. Ritchson portrays the beloved protagonist who roams from town to town across the nation, initially landing in the small-town setting of Margrave, Georgia, then transitioning to New York City, and more recently settling in Maine for season three. Given that Sten is slated to lead the upcoming spin-off series titled Neagley, it remains to be seen how integral her character will be in the forthcoming fourth season.

Given that Ritchson’s Reacher is joining the spin-off, it seems quite plausible that Sten will reappear to help him tackle another challenging case. The second season brought us the lively characters from Reacher and Neagley’s old squad, the 110th Special Investigations Unit, including the charismatic David O’Donnell (portrayed by Shaun Sipos) and the spirited Karla Dixon (played by Serinda Swan). It’s possible that these characters could rejoin their former commander in future endeavors.

Fans were thrilled when Oscar Finlay (Malcolm Goodwin), a fan favorite from Season 1, appeared in a single episode of Season 2, set in New York City. This brief return sparked anticipation that the tough-talking, tweed-wearing detective might make another appearance for more exciting adventures. When Can Fans Expect Season 4 of ‘Reacher’ to Premiere?

As a die-hard fan of the gripping action series, Reacher, I’m thrilled to share some exciting news! Although Amazon Prime Video hasn’t announced a specific release date for season 4 yet, here’s what we know so far: The production is well underway, with filming slated to start in the summer of 2025. Given the regular rhythm at which this series has been produced, it’s safe to expect that the new season will probably air sometime in 2026.
